Tiixac

Bugbear

The tiixac of the boreal moon Gac are a large and tremendously strong species whose morphology combines traits found in terragenid mammals and insects, granting them the nickname “bugbears” among the human diaspora. Their large, fanged mandibles, multiple ocelli, and eight segmented limbs combine with an endothermic metabolism, complex brain, and external ears to produce a powerful and highly intelligent pack predator.

Biology

Anatomy & Physiology

Tiixac are horizontal bipedal octapods, with four sets of powerful limbs evenly spaced along the torso. The two fore pairs have opposable digits, used to manipulate their environment. Bugbears have an external skeleton composed of chitin, an internal pseudoskeleton of cartilage and collagen, and a partially hydraulic limb musculature. They respire through a pair of spiracle slits just behind their mandibles, and their vascular oxygen carrier is haemocyanin, a copper-based protein that turns bright blue when oxidized.

Perception & Sensory Capabilities

Visual

Tiixac are moderately visual beings, with most of their technology and culture involving crucial optical aspects. Bugbear visual sense is facilitated by a single pair of focal binocular eyes, which are able to pick up motion, definite shape, spatial orientation, and color, as well as an array of six ocelli that allow the tiixac a hemispherical field of vision even in low light conditions.

Olfactory

Bugbears have an extremely keen olfactory sense, facilitated by a pair of feather-like antennae just above their mandibles. These antennae are supplemented by chemosensory pads on the thumbs.

Auditory

Bugbears are primarily dependent on their auditory sense, facilitated by a pair of triangular external ears set behind the eyes and a pair of small sonar melons situated just above the mandibles. Bugbears are sensitive to a broad section of the sonic spectrum, able to detect infrasound through their foot pads, standard hearing range with their ears, and utilizing ultrasound in biosonar.

Tactile

The tiixac tactile sense is reasonably strong, though not evenly distributed. Their epidermis is only moderately sensitive to tactile input, though the effect is far more intense in the pad structures at the ends of the limbs.

Ecology

Geographic Origin & Distribution

The tiixac progressed rapidly to interstellar travel by mimicking and repairing the technology of crashed starships, though most still choose to remain on Gac to live the way their ancestors did. They are a fairly rare sight in known space, as not many leave their homeworld.

Habitat & Survival Factors

The optimal survival range in a variety of factors for an unequipped bugbear is limited to colder environments, as they will rapidly overheat in warmer climates without proper cooling suits. Due to their auditory hypersensitivity, tiixac are also often overwhelmed by noise-intense environments.

Tiixac society is tribal in structure and simplistic in technoculture, complemented by their vibrant and complex storytelling traditions. Bugbear tribes are close-knit groups of a few families with a shared history. These packs hunt, camp, and forage together, defending and caring for each other with a compassion that is characteristic of most sophonts.
